EVWMA is a quite interesting moving average where period of the MA is defined from volume itself. It incorporates volume information in a natural and logical way. The eVWMA can be looked at as an approximation to the average price paid per share. Here's a simple tool for determining long term trend direction using two Volume Weighted Moving Averages (VWMA). The VWMA's emphasis on volume often makes it a better measurement for trend direction than the more popular Exponential Moving Average (EMA).
